| #905351 as text | Ratio | AA | AA large | AAA | Fix |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
Aaon white | 5.93:1 | pass | pass | fail |
|
Aaon black | 3.54:1 | fail | pass | fail |
Fixes keep hue and saturation and move lightness only, so the suggestion stays on-brand. Ratios are symmetric: the same numbers apply with #905351 as the background.
